Gee's Bend Quilt Kits (Limited Edition)
Were you taken away by the incredible quilts from the Gee's Bend Quilters when you first saw them? Now the Sewing Party has a selection of kits for you to make your very own. These are "limited edition" quilt kits consisting of hand dyed fabrics. This pattern is based off of the "House Top" quilt made by Rita Mae Pettway. Windham Fabrics teamed up with the Gee's Bend Quilter's Collective to produce 4 kits that are replicas of originals all created by quilter's from Gee's Bend:
"A small remote community in Alabama (pop. 700), represents the genius of a group of exceptional quilters who, for more than a century, have created distinctive works of art for their homes and families. The textile artists of Gee's Bend are the inheritors of a tradition that goes back many generations. The "discovery" of these unique American masterpieces has led to their exhibition in museums including The Museum of Fine Arts, Houston, The Whitney Museum of American Art, New York and The Museum of Fine Arts, Boston, among others."
